Pro tip: sign up for her mailing list and follow her verified socials so you don\u2019t find out from a sold-out screenshot.<\/p>\n<h3>How it Started: The Story Behind the Success<\/h3>\n<p>Before she was a solo pop icon, <strong>Gwen Stefani<\/strong> was the frontwoman of the Orange County band <strong>No Doubt<\/strong>. They started out in the late 80s and early 90s as a ska and punk-inspired group grinding in the local scene, long before mainstream radio cared.<\/p>\n<p>Their true explosion came with the 1995 album <strong><em>Tragic Kingdom<\/em><\/strong>. Fueled by massive singles like <strong>&#8220;Don\u2019t Speak&#8221;<\/strong>, <strong>&#8220;Just a Girl&#8221;<\/strong>, and <strong>&#8220;Spiderwebs&#8221;<\/strong>, the record went multi-platinum and turned Gwen into a global face of alt rock, ska-pop, and 90s fashion. Overnight, the girl with the bindi, crop tops, and bleach-blonde hair became an era-defining icon.<\/p>\n<p>In the 2000s, she pulled off something most rock-frontwomen never manage: a clean, culture-shaping <strong>solo pop reinvention<\/strong>. Her debut solo album <strong><em>Love. Angel. Music. Baby.<\/em><\/strong> delivered hits like: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li><strong>&#8220;Hollaback Girl&#8221;<\/strong> \u2013 Her first No.1 on the Billboard Hot 100 and the first digital download to sell over a million copies in the US, a full-on pop culture moment.<\/li>\n<li><strong>&#8220;Rich Girl&#8221;<\/strong> (feat. Eve) \u2013 A theatrical, hook-heavy fantasy flex that became a staple of mid-2000s pop radio and MTV.<\/li>\n<li><strong>&#8220;Cool&#8221;<\/strong> \u2013 A smooth, 80s-tinged breakup song that proved she wasn\u2019t just about big hooks \u2013 she could do subtle and emotional too.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>Follow-up projects and later work kept expanding her world: from <strong><em>The Sweet Escape<\/em><\/strong> era and more pop smashes, to fashion ventures with her <strong>L.A.M.B.<\/strong> brand, to her highly visible role as a coach on <strong>The Voice<\/strong> in the US, where she introduced her voice and personality to an entirely new generation of viewers.<\/p>\n<p>Across it all, Gwen has stacked up multi-platinum albums, chart-topping singles, and awards including <strong>Grammy wins with No Doubt<\/strong>, MTV VMAs, and a long list of nominations. She sits in that rare lane: a bridge between 90s alt-rock rebel, 2000s pop princess, and modern TV star.<\/p>\n<h3>The Verdict: Is it Worth the Hype?<\/h3>\n<p>If you\u2019re wondering whether <strong>Gwen Stefani<\/strong> is still worth your attention in 2026, the answer is basically: <strong>yes, if you care about pop history, live energy, or just insanely catchy hooks<\/strong>.<\/p>\n<p>For older fans, revisiting her catalog is like scrolling through your own timeline \u2013 from shouting along to <em>Don\u2019t Speak<\/em> in your bedroom to dancing to <em>Hollaback Girl<\/em> at parties.
